Deontay Wilder 215 lbs beat Dustin Nichols 398 lbs by RTD at 3:00 in round 1 of 6
- Date: 2010-07-03
- Location: Club Palace, Hattiesburg, Mississippi, USA
- Referee: Keith Hughes
- Judge: David Taranto
- Judge: Raymond White
- Judge: Brian Means
Notes
- Deontay Wilder 10-0 (10 KOs) vs. Dustin Nichols 4-2 (4 KOs)
- Among those in attendance was former world champion Roy Jones Jr.
- Wilder appeared to be knocked down by a right hand in the opening minute of the fight, but the referee ruled it a slip.
Bout Summary
Referee, Keith Hughes, waved an end to the bout prior to the beginning of the 2nd Round due to a cut that had opened over Nichols' right eye. Early in the round, Wilder opened the cut with a combination of left jabs and hooks that set up his right-hand calling card. The blood trickled down Nichols face, and then Wilder went to work on the big man's nose, which was bloodied in the second minute.[1]
